> We need more information - there are a lot of possibilities.
>
> It sounds like you do not have enough audio drive to the K3.
>
> How have you connected to the K3?
> Are you connecting to the K3 Line-in from the soundcard Line-out?
> Are you using an interface box or just a soundcard?
> If you are using an interface box, have you configured it for line level 
> output - 
> most come configured for microphone level which is a much lower AF voltage 
> than 
> line level.
>
> You must drive the audio to the K3 sufficiently high to produce 4 bars on the 
> ALC 
> meter with the 5th bar flashing.  Ignore the common advice (valid for other 
> radios) 
> to use the audio level to produce your desired output - with the K3, set the 
> power 
> level with the power knob and adjust the audio drive to produce the 4 to 5 
> bars of 
> ALC indication.
>
> There is a separate Line-in selection setting for the K3 in the menu.  Adjust 
> the 
> level with the "MIC" knob.

>> 3rd attempt . I dunno what's going on here.
>>
>> So I went to work some RTTY today using MMTTY with the K3, and can't get it 
>> to
>> transmit. I'm using AFSK A, 45 baud, the mark and space freqs are the same 
>> in the
>> program and the rig, the correct sound card is selected, nothing is muted, 
>> VOX is on.
>> MMTTY is set to use sound.
>>
>> The MMTTY tuning indicator looks like I'm transmitting, but the rig isn't 
>> getting the
>> sound - no diddle. The K3 meter bars all go blank.
>>
>> What am I missing? RX is fine.
